
Scorpion Pepper Riddim Release Details
- Riddim year: 2014
- Style: Soca
- Total tracks: 7
- Unique artists on riddim: 7
- Production credits: PLATTA RECORDS
- Key artists on this riddim: Lil Rick

Scorpion Pepper Riddim sits in Platta Records’ 2014 Crop Over-era catalogue, when the Worthing, Christ Church outfit was keeping a steady run of Barbados soca flowing from the studio. The juggling leans on a bright, pushy groove with crisp percussion, rubbery low end and a buoyant swing that leaves plenty of room for the vocals to punch through. King Bubba FM opens the set with “Gimme Wha Ya Got Wuck Me, ” and Lil Rick’s “Can’T Kill My Vibe” is the other cut that immediately catches the ear, while Peter Ram Aka GT, Salt, Sekon Sta and Verseewild keep the pace moving across the rest of the riddim. The instrumental closes it out cleanly, with the arrangement holding tight to a brisk, dance-floor tempo and a bass pattern that keeps everything bouncing rather than getting too heavy.
Scorpion Pepper Riddim Tracklist:
- King Bubba Fm – Gimme Wha Ya Got Wuck Me
- Lil Rick – Can’T Kill My Vibe
- Peter Ram Aka Gt – De Footballer
- Salt – Pole Dancer
- Sekon Sta – Touchdown
- Verseewild – Shocksmp3
- Platta Records – Scorpion Pepper Riddim Instrumental
